On average how long will the first period following a miscarriage last?
As is the case with a normal period, the exact amount of days will vary from woman to woman. However, on average, the first period following a miscarriage will last for around 4-7 days, and will involve heavy to moderate bleeding and severe cramping.

Which is not a symptom of infertility?
Sometimes, female infertility is related to a hormone problem. In this case, symptoms can also include: skin changes, including more acne, changes in sex drive and desire, dark hair growth on the lips, chest, and chin, loss of hair or thinning hair, weight gain.
